Get a change of scenery Locking yourself in your room for the weeks leading up to your mocks will make revising difficult. Spending a lot of time in the same … Web9 mrt. 2024 · 1. Plan a revision timetable. This should be done by looking at the week ahead and including the social activities that the young person has. Then the timetable is realistic and workable. Web24 mrt. 2024 · You could revise throughout the year by spending 15 minutes each day making notes you'll be able to rely upon later. By doing it in short stretches, you will remember more and feel less stressed. Web30 sep. 2024 · Revise in a variety of places. Revising tends to get very boring so going over flash cards somewhere interesting and different like the park or the beach can be a nice change from a desk inside. Switch things up to keep them fresh and interesting. Stick post it notes everywhere.
